Output dd52d35b7df107686c09a31c61a9d114220c3a111de1fce7f8fcdcb7fac1fe4e:1

value
999579
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2542f8d6955cbe3be8787a03a9b939409b232e01 OP_EQUAL
address
35639wS5Cz1bsuLc5XhTvMY7AwXvkuAKie
transaction
dd52d35b7df107686c09a31c61a9d114220c3a111de1fce7f8fcdcb7fac1fe4e
spent
true